Kinds Of Car Key Services Offered by Locksmiths

  1. Car Lockout Assistance

    • If you've locked yourself out of your car, a locksmith can open your vehicle without triggering damage to the locks or the vehicle itself.
    • They can use a variety of methods, including lock picking, to access.
  2. Key Duplication

    • If you require a spare key, a locksmith can duplicate your existing key rapidly and effectively.
    • They can likewise duplicate keys for older vehicles that use simpler mechanical locks.
  3. Key Fob Programming

    • Modern car keys typically consist of electronic elements like key fobs.
    • A locksmith can program a new key fob or reprogram an existing one to deal with your car.
  4. Ignition Key Replacement

    • If your ignition key is broken or used out, a locksmith can replace it with a new one.
    • They can likewise manage more complex ignition systems, such as those with transponder keys.
  5. Transponder Key Services

    • Transponder keys are geared up with a chip that communicates with your car's computer.
    • A locksmith can cut and program a brand-new transponder key if the original is lost or damaged.
  6. High-Security Key Replacement

    • Some high-end cars use high-security keys that are harder to replicate.
    • A locksmith can replace these keys, making sure that they fulfill the high requirements of security needed by your vehicle.
  7. Lost or Stolen Key Replacement

    • If your keys are lost or stolen, a locksmith can offer a new set of keys and, if necessary, reprogram the car's security system to prevent unauthorized access.

What to Expect When You Call a Locksmith

  1. Preliminary Contact

    • When you call a locksmith, they will request information about your scenario, such as the make and model of your car, the type of key you need, and your place.
    • They will also offer an estimate of the expense and how long it will take for them to get here.
  2. On-Site Service

    • The locksmith will reach your location with the necessary tools and equipment.
    • They will evaluate the situation and determine the very best course of action.
  3. Key Cutting and Programming

    • For key duplication or replacement, the auto locksmith car will use a key cutting maker to develop a brand-new key.
    • If the key fob needs programming, they will utilize customized software application to guarantee it works correctly with your car.
  4. Testing and Finalization

    • As soon as the key is cut or the key fob is programmed, the locksmith will test it to ensure it works effectively.
    • They will offer you with the new key and any essential guidelines for utilizing it.
  5. Payment

    • Most locksmiths accept different payment approaches, including cash, charge card, and mobile locksmith for cars payments.
    • Guarantee you understand the overall cost before the service is completed.

Frequently Asked Questions About Locksmith Car Key Services

Q: How long does it take for a locksmith to show up?

  • A: The response time can vary depending upon the locksmith's accessibility and your area. Many reliable locksmith professionals intend to show up within 30 minutes to an hour.

Q: Are locksmith professionals costly?

  • A: The cost of a locksmith service can differ, however it is usually much more affordable than going through a dealer. Aspects that affect the rate include the kind of service, the complexity of the key, and the locksmith's place.

Q: Can a locksmith make a key without the initial?

  • A: Yes, a locksmith can make a new key without the original, however the process might be more intricate and pricey. They will need the vehicle's VIN (Vehicle Identification Number) and might need you to offer evidence of ownership.

Q: Are locksmiths able to bypass car alarms?

  • A: Reputable locksmith professionals are trained to handle car alarms and security systems. They can frequently disable or bypass the alarm to get to your vehicle safely.

Q: Is it safe to use a locksmith?

  • A: Yes, as long as you choose a licensed and insured locksmith. They are skilled professionals who follow strict ethical guidelines to ensure your safety and the security of your vehicle.

Q: What should I do if I lose my car keys and don't have a spare?

  • A: If you don't have a spare key, call a locksmith immediately. They can supply a brand-new key and, if essential, reprogram the car's security system to avoid unapproved access.
